Ya that's one thing I don't like about it. They made it hard to see during the day, so that's why they have them light up really bright. Accords are the same way.
Actually on the 03+ gauges there are two settings for your brightness. If you turn your headlights on you can adjust the brightness for when you headlights are on, if you turn them off then you can adjust the brightness for when they are off. So it gives you the option of how you would like it set up.

Interesting. I know keyless and deck were tied together in older civics, and I have no clue why the gauge cluster has anything to do with it. The key icon is the immobilizer and normally stays on if the wrong key is used and the system is active (disables starter).
